At 麻豆传媒, building progress goes beyond sustainable construction and resilient infrastructure. It also means building communities where everyone can thrive. I've had the privilege to see this in action through the Lean In Girls program in my home country of Iraq, as well as in Mexico. The privilege was all the more great because 麻豆传媒 was the first corporate player to run Lean In Girls.

Lean In Girls teaches girls to embrace their leadership superpowers and helps them see themselves as leaders in a world that often tells them they鈥檙e not. Through strength-building activities, it covers important topics such as bias and allyship and rejecting limiting stereotypes about what girls can鈥檛 do.

In 2024, we launched the program in Iraq, and together with my team of three mentors we helped 22 participants. For example, Leah Peshawa said that this program, and being with other girls, helped her realize how powerful she already is. She learned that leadership has no gender or age 鈥 it belongs to those who dare to lead. For her, it鈥檚 about growing through challenges, and what she appreciated most was that the program was taught by women who are leaders today.

Earlier this year, my colleagues from 麻豆传媒 Mexico and the 麻豆传媒 Foundation Mexico launched the program in three different locations in their country. The first cohort of the program consisted of 79 girls and 21 mentors, and we have received positive feedback from the girls and their parents. For example, Layla from the Jos茅 Vasconcelos secondary school near our plant in Orizaba said that thanks to Lean In Girls, she understood that being a good leader doesn't mean not being afraid, but rather daring to face and overcome those fears. She learned that it's okay to be herself, show her emotions and trust her voice. Today, she feels more confident in making decisions and supporting other girls in doing the same.
